Malta Travel Guide

Located in the central Mediterranean, Malta is situated between Sicily and the North African coast. The unique island hosts a fusion of cultures. Historic sites span over 4,000 years of history, covering the reigns of Romans, Moors, Knights of Saint John, French and British.

Malta is an incredible island for sightseeing, history, scenic landscapes, lounging on the beach and nightlife. For a romantic getaway in a historic town, base yourself in Valletta, Birgu or Cospicua. St. Julian’s is the nightlife capital of the island, with many resorts, offering a central base to explore the island.

The end of May is an ideal time to visit before the peak of busy summer travel. Here are highlights of Malta, with tips on visiting each destination!
